Prudential sells life insurance and related protection products through individual and group channels.

Life insurance is a high-trust, highly regulated financial promise; disruption depends less on front-end software and more on whether underwriting, claims, pooling, reserves, and governance can become more transparent and member-aligned.

Replacement sketch

  • A realistic replacement path starts with open policy-administration rails, interoperable member records, transparent claims workflows, and cooperative or employer-sponsored risk pools that use licensed carriers or reinsurers for regulated risk capacity.
  • Over time, smaller communities could use open actuarial models, auditable reserve reporting, and portable policy data to reduce dependence on single-brand distribution, while still preserving compliant underwriting and claims practices.

openIMIS

openIMIS is an open-source platform for administering health financing and social protection programs, including beneficiary, provider, payer, and claims workflows.

Federated Cooperative Life Pools

Community, union, employer, or affinity groups could form cooperative protection pools that use open administration software, transparent reserve dashboards, and licensed insurance or reinsurance partners for regulated risk capacity.

Thesis

The market structure shifts from a single national insurer owning the customer relationship and administration stack toward many smaller member-governed pools sharing open rails, audited rules, and portable policy data.

Bitcoin / decentralization role

Decentralization matters through federated governance and portable records rather than through Bitcoin as a payment asset; separate pools can coordinate standards without relying on one software vendor or carrier-owned portal.

Coordination mechanism

Members join a cooperative pool, administrators run open policy and claims workflows, actuaries publish rate and reserve assumptions, and licensed carriers or reinsurers provide compliant risk capacity for guarantees the pool cannot safely retain.

Verification / trust model

Claims, reserve balances, administrator permissions, and pool rules would be logged in auditable systems; external actuaries and regulators would review solvency, while member governance can replace opaque unilateral product changes. The weak point is that final solvency still depends on licensed balance sheets and reinsurance contracts.

Failure modes

  • Small pools can be under-diversified and exposed to adverse selection.
  • Governance capture or poor actuarial assumptions could create underpricing.
  • Regulatory approval may prevent cross-state or cross-border portability.
  • Members may still prefer national-brand claims-paying strength in stressful periods.

Adoption path

  • Start with supplemental group benefits or mutual-aid wrappers around existing licensed products.
  • Use open policy-administration tools for enrollment, claims tracking, and member reporting.
  • Add third-party actuarial reviews, reserve attestations, and reinsurance partners before expanding retained risk.
